#!/usr/bin/env node
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Sends Turbo build summary JSON to a webhook
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Usage: node send-build-stats.mjs
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Auto-detects summary from .turbo/runs/ directory.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Environment variables:
|
||||
* B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_URL - Webhook URL (required to send)
|
||||
* B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_USER - Basic auth username (required if URL set)
|
||||
* B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_PASSWORD - Basic auth password (required if URL set)
|
||||
*/
|
||||
|
||||
import { existsSync, readFileSync, readdirSync } from 'node:fs';
|
||||
import * as os from 'node:os';
|
||||
import { join } from 'node:path';
|
||||
|
||||
const runsDir = '.turbo/runs';
|
||||
if (!existsSync(runsDir)) {
|
||||
console.log('No .turbo/runs directory found (turbo --summarize not used), skipping.');
|
||||
process.exit(0);
|
||||
}
|
||||
const files = readdirSync(runsDir).filter((f) => f.endsWith('.json'));
|
||||
const summaryPath = files.length > 0 ? join(runsDir, files[0]) : null;
|
||||
|
||||
const webhookUrl = process.env.B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_URL;
|
||||
const webhookUser = process.env.B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_USER;
|
||||
const webhookPassword = process.env.B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_PASSWORD;
|
||||
|
||||
if (!summaryPath) {
|
||||
console.error('No summary file found in .turbo/runs/');
|
||||
process.exit(1);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
if (!webhookUrl) {
|
||||
console.log('B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_URL not set, skipping.');
|
||||
process.exit(0);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
if (!webhookUser || !webhookPassword) {
|
||||
console.error('B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_USER and BUILD_STATS_WEBHOOK_PASSWORD are required');
|
||||
process.exit(1);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
const basicAuth = Buffer.from(`${webhookUser}:${webhookPassword}`).toString('base64');
|
||||
|
||||
const summary = JSON.parse(readFileSync(summaryPath, 'utf-8'));
|
||||
|
||||
// Extract PR number from GITHUB_REF (refs/pull/123/merge)
|
||||
const ref = process.env.GITHUB_REF ?? '';
|
||||
const prMatch = ref.match(/refs\/pull\/(\d+)/);
|
||||
|
||||
// Detect runner provider (matches packages/testing/containers/telemetry.ts)
|
||||
function getRunnerProvider() {
|
||||
if (!process.env.CI) return 'local';
|
||||
if (process.env.RUNNER_ENVIRONMENT === 'github-hosted') return 'github';
|
||||
return 'blacksmith';
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Add git context (aligned with container telemetry)
|
||||
summary.git = {
|
||||
sha: process.env.GITHUB_SHA?.slice(0, 8) || null,
|
||||
branch: process.env.GITHUB_HEAD_REF ?? process.env.GITHUB_REF_NAME ?? null,
|
||||
pr: prMatch ? parseInt(prMatch[1], 10) : null,
|
||||
};
|
||||
|
||||
// Add CI context
|
||||
summary.ci = {
|
||||
runId: process.env.GITHUB_RUN_ID || null,
|
||||
runUrl: process.env.GITHUB_RUN_ID
|
||||
? `https://github.com/${process.env.GITHUB_REPOSITORY}/actions/runs/${process.env.GITHUB_RUN_ID}`
|
||||
: null,
|
||||
job: process.env.GITHUB_JOB || null,
|
||||
workflow: process.env.GITHUB_WORKFLOW || null,
|
||||
attempt: process.env.GITHUB_RUN_ATTEMPT ? parseInt(process.env.GITHUB_RUN_ATTEMPT, 10) : null,
|
||||
};
|
||||
|
||||
// Add runner info
|
||||
summary.runner = {
|
||||
provider: getRunnerProvider(),
|
||||
cpuCores: os.cpus().length,
|
||||
memoryGb: Math.round((os.totalmem() / (1024 * 1024 * 1024)) * 10) / 10,
|
||||
};
|
||||
|
||||
const headers = {
|
||||
'Content-Type': 'application/json',
|
||||
'Authorization': `Basic ${basicAuth}`,
|
||||
};
|
||||
|
||||
const response = await fetch(webhookUrl, {
|
||||
method: 'POST',
|
||||
headers,
|
||||
body: JSON.stringify(summary),
|
||||
});
|
||||
|
||||
if (!response.ok) {
|
||||
console.error(`Webhook failed: ${response.status} ${response.statusText}`);
|
||||
const body = await response.text();
|
||||
if (body) console.error(`Response: ${body}`);
|
||||
process.exit(1);
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
console.log(`Build stats sent: ${response.status}`);
